In Waverley, we frequently address Nissan CVT (Continuously Variable Transmission) concerns, which can be exacerbated by stop-and-go traffic on routes like Trapelo Road. Additionally, the cold, salty winters accelerate corrosion and strain batteries and starting systems, making these common seasonal repair items for local Nissan owners.

You should seek diagnostics immediately if the light is flashing, indicating a severe misfire that could damage the catalytic converter, especially during uphill drives on local roads like Lexington Street. A solid light still warrants a prompt check, as it could be an oxygen sensor or emissions issue that will cause you to fail a required Massachusetts state inspection.

The combination of harsh winter potholes and constant road salt requires more frequent attention to suspension components, wheel alignments, and undercarriage washes to prevent rust. Furthermore, frequent short trips common in suburban areas like Waverley can lead to battery drain and moisture buildup in the oil, making adherence to severe service maintenance intervals crucial.
